The one where Precious gets a new family



Mma Ramotswe of the No.1 Ladies' Detective Agency is hoping to set up home with Mr J. L. B. Maketoni but must first deal with his scheming, misbehaving maid, while her secretary Mma Makutsi is clamouring for a promotion. She also has to confront the most difficult case of her career so far: that of an American who went missing ten years ago, and about whom all leads have long since dried up. Then there are not one, but two sudden additions to Mma's family . . .

Alexander McCall Smith (The No. 1 Ladies' Detective Agency) offers the second and third installments of his dignified, humorous Botswanan series. In Tears of the Giraffe, PI Precious Ramotswe tracks a missing American man whose widowed mother appeals to Ramotswe; meanwhile, the imperturbable detective is endangered at home by her fianc?'s resentful maid. The number one ladies detective agency returns as Precious chases leads while her assistant revels in her new promotion and lots of people seem to need assistance with various matters large and small. There is a lovely freshness and simplicity to this series which is really hard to resist and the characters are larger than life.
